congenial

English

/kənˈd͡ʒiːniəl/

adj
Definitions
  • Having the same or very similar nature, personality, tastes, habits or interests.
  • Friendly or sociable.
  • Suitable to one’s needs.

Etymology

Prefix from English genial root from Proto-Indo-European *ǵenh₁- (produce, beget, give birth, be born, procreate, generate, beget give birth to, bear).
